What is a Window Treatment?

Window treatments are coverings for your windows, typically consisting of curtains, blinds, or shutters. They serve both a functional and aesthetic purpose, providing privacy and shade while also adding to the overall décor of your home.

Many different types of window treatments are available on the market, so it’s essential to consider what would work best for your particular space.

Functionality is an essential factor to consider when choosing window treatments. Shades or blinds that can block out light. If privacy is a concern, curtains or shutters may be a better option. Additionally, if you have kids or pets, pick window coverings that are simple to use and maintain.

Aesthetics are also an important consideration when selecting window treatments. You want to choose something that will complement the overall style of your home. For example, select classical-looking curtains or shutters if you have a traditional-style home.

You should go with sleek and straightforward blinds if you have a more modern home. There are also many patterned and decorative options if you want to add some personality to your space.

When it comes to choosing window treatments, it’s essential to take both functionality and aesthetics into consideration. But ultimately, the best option is the one that works best for your particular space and needs.

Different Types of Window Treatments

There are a variety of window treatments available on the market today. The following list of 10 window treatment types is provided:

  • Solar shades: Solar shades are designed to reflect sunlight away from your windows, which can help keep your home cooler in the summer. They also help reduce glare and UV exposure, which can benefit your furniture and skin. In the winter, solar shades can help trap heat inside your home, making it warmer.
  • Blinds: Blinds are a popular type of window treatment used in various ways. They can be hung vertically or horizontally and come in multiple materials, including wood, plastic, and fabric.
  • Shades: Shades are another popular type of window treatment. They can be created using various materials, including fabric, paper, and wood. Shades can be rolled up or down and offer different light-control options.
  • Shutters: Shutters are a classic type of window treatment that can add beauty and value to your home. They can be hung inside or outside the window frame and offer excellent light control. Shutters come in various materials, including wood, vinyl, and composite.
  • Curtains: Curtains are a versatile type of window treatment that can be used in various ways. Curtains can be made from a wide range of materials, including cotton, linen, silk, and velvet. They can be hung from rod pockets or hooks and offer excellent light control.
  • Drapes: Drapes are similar to curtains but are usually heavier and more formal. Drapes offer excellent light control and can add a touch of elegance to any room. Drapes are often made from luxurious fabrics like silk or velvet, and they can be hung from rod pockets or with hooks.
  • Valances: Window treatments are used to cover the top of windows. Valances can be made from various materials, including fabric, wood, and metal. They can be hung alone or in pairs and offer different light-control options.
  • Cornices: Cornices are a type of window treatment used to cover a window’s top and sides. Cornices can be made from various materials, including wood, fabric, and metal. They can be hung alone or in pairs and offer excellent light control.
  • Swags: Swags are a type of window treatment used to cover a window’s top. Swags can be made from various materials, including fabric, wood, and metal. They can be hung alone or in pairs and offer excellent light control.
  • Jabots: Jabots are a type of window treatment used to cover a window’s sides. Jabots can be made from various materials, including fabric, wood, and metal. They can be hung alone or in pairs and offer different light-control options.

Benefits of Different Window Treatments

There are many benefits of different window treatments. Some of the most popular uses include:

  • Privacy: Window treatments can provide privacy in your home, especially if you live in a busy city or neighborhood.
  • Light control: You can regulate the amount of light that enters your home with window treatments. It is especially beneficial if you have sensitive eyes or suffer from migraines.
  • Temperature control: Window treatments can help you maintain a suitable temperature in your house all year long., lower your energy costs, and save you money.
  • Noise reduction: Window treatments can help reduce outside noise, making your home more peaceful and serene.
